Understanding Graves’ Disease
Graves’ disease is a common condition. It’s known as an autoimmune thyroid disorder. Your immune system attacks your own thyroid gland. This causes your body to make too many thyroid hormones.
Having too much of these hormones leads to many problems. But, with the right care, you can manage these symptoms.
What Causes Graves’ Disease?
The exact cause of Graves’ disease is still a bit of a mystery. It seems to run in families. Things like stress also play a part.
This condition makes your thyroid overactive. It leads to what we call a hyperthyroid state.
Symptoms of Graves’ Disease
If you have Graves’ disease, you might lose weight quickly. Your heart could beat faster than usual. You might feel anxious.
Your neck might get bigger due to a goiter. You might feel weak, hot all the time, or notice changes in your periods. Everyone’s symptoms can be different.

Traditional Treatments and Their Limitations
Treating Graves’ disease often uses antithyroid drugs and radioactive iodine. Sometimes, surgery is needed too.
But these methods have their downsides. Drugs might hurt your liver. Radioactive iodine can make you need thyroid hormones forever. And surgery, though it works, may cause other problems.
| Treatment Method | Benefits | Limitations |
|---|---|---|
| Antithyroid Medications | Non-invasive, can normalize thyroid hormone levels | Potential for side effects, requires continuous use for years |
| Radioactive Iodine Therapy | Effective in reducing thyroid hormone production | High risk of hypothyroidism, lifelong hormone replacement needed |
| Surgery (Thyroidectomy) | Definitive resolution, immediate reduction in symptoms | Risks of surgery, potential damage to vocal cords and parathyroid glands |
